GroupDocs.Signature for Python via .NET

Генерируйте штрих-коды для PDF

С помощью GroupDocs.Signature for Python via .NET вы можете размещать штрих-коды в бизнес-документах в любом нужном месте. Наше решение предоставляет гибкие возможности для настройки штрих-кодовых подписей.

Шаги для генерации и вставки штрих-кода в PDF

GroupDocs.Signature позволяет вам быстро и легко генерировать и встраивать штрих-коды в документы PDF. Поддерживая более 60 форматов штрих-кодов, приложения Python via .NET могут без труда добавлять функциональность подписания штрих-кодов, интегрируя нашу библиотеку.

  1. Предоставьте файл PDF или поток для обработки.
  2. Назначьте текст штрих-кода объекту BarcodeSignOptions.
  3. Настройте параметры штрих-кода, такие как позиция и размер.
  4. Сохраните документ с встраиваемым штрих-кодом.
import groupdocs.signature as sg

def run():

    # Инициализируйте объект Signature с путем к документу
    with sg.Signature('input.pdf') as signature:

        # Используйте BarcodeSignOptions для добавления штрих-кода в документ
        options = sg.BarcodeSignOptions('Business data')

        # Установите тип штрих-кода и настройте его параметры
        options.EncodeType = sg.BarcodeTypes.Code128
        options.Left = 50
        options.Top = 150

        # Сохраните подписанный документ
        result = signature.Sign('output.pdf', options)
pip install groupdocs-signature-net
щелкните, чтобы скопировать
скопировано
Больше примеров Документация

Улучшите ваши документы с помощью расширенных функций подписки

Библиотека GroupDocs.Signature for Python via .NET предоставляет комплексные решения для подписания и обработки документов в общепринятых форматах. Вы можете добавлять, изменять, проверять или удалять различные типы подписей в соответствии с вашими потребностями.

Ключевые особенности GroupDocs.Signature

Гибкое подписание документов

Подписывайте любую страницу в поддерживаемых документах с текстом, изображениями, штрих-кодами, QR-кодами или штампами. Добавляйте скрытые метаданные, такие как данные EXIF в изображениях, и защищайте содержимое с помощью цифровых сертификатов, чтобы предотвратить несанкционированные изменения.

Поиск и проверка подписей

Наш инструмент обеспечивает целостность ваших документов, позволяя проверять подписи. Вы также можете получить полный список всех подписей в документе для удобного управления.

Легкое редактирование подписей

Изменяйте существующие подписи без труда. Настраивайте текст, изменяйте положение элементов или меняйте цвета в соответствии с потребностями вашего документа.

Легкое удаление подписей

С полной функциональностью CRUD GroupDocs.Signature for Python via .NET позволяет легко удалять любые нежелательные или устаревшие подписи из ваших документов.

Создайте и разместите подпись со штрих-кодом

Этот пример демонстрирует, как вставить пользовательский штрих-код в документ PDF.

Python

import groupdocs.signature as sg

def run():

    # Предоставьте документ для подписи
    with sg.Signature('input.pdf') as signature:

        # Установите текст штрих-кода и параметры подписи
        options = sg.BarcodeSignOptions('Accepted')
        options.EncodeType = sg.BarcodeTypes.Code39FullASCII

        # Выберите позицию для штрих-кода на странице
        options.VerticalAlignment = sg.VerticalAlignment.Top
        options.HorizontalAlignment = sg.HorizontalAlignment.Left

        # Установите отступ между штрих-кодом и краем страницы
        options.Margin = sg.Padding()
        options.Margin.Top = 180
        options.Margin.Right = 20

        # Укажите цвет полос штрих-кода
        options.ForeColor = sg.Color.Red

        # Выберите стиль шрифта для текста штрих-кода
        options.Font = sg.SignatureFont()
        options.Font.Size = 12
        options.Font.FamilyName = 'Arial'

        # Установите положение текста сообщения
        options.CodeTextAlignment = sg.CodeTextAlignment.Above

        # Подпишите и сохраните документ
        result = signature.Sign('output.pdf', options)
pip install groupdocs-signature-net
щелкните, чтобы скопировать
скопировано
Больше примеров Документация

О GroupDocs.Signature for Python via .NET

GroupDocs.Signature for Python via .NET — это мощный инструмент для подписания документов, который поддерживает широкий спектр типов подписей, включая текстовые, изображений, штрих-кодов, цифровых сертификатов и штампов. Совместимый с более чем 60 форматами файлов, такими как PDF, MS Office, изображения, ZIP и другими, он не только позволяет применять подписи, но и дает возможность искать, проверять, изменять или удалять их по мере необходимости.
Узнать больше
About illustration

Готовы начать?

Загрузите GroupDocs.Signature бесплатно или получите пробную лицензию для полного доступа!

Полезные ресурсы

Изучите документацию, примеры кода и раздел поддержки, чтобы улучшить ваш опыт.

Изучите наши ключевые функции

Мы предлагаем широкий спектр вариантов подписей и операций для ваших потребностей в документах.

Подписывайте документы в различных форматах

API Python via .NET поддерживает подписание более чем 60 форматов файлов, позволяя добавлять различные типы подписей на любую страницу или конкретное место в ваших документах.

Советы по временной лицензии

1
Зарегистрируйтесь, используя ваш рабочий e-mail адрес. Бесплатные почтовые сервисы запрещены.
2
Используйте кнопку Получить временную лицензию на втором шаге.
 Русский